Now that I've got my pieces , I'm gonna be attaching them to the frames .
I'll be attaching these to wood .
I'm gonna be measuring the height of the wood that I will be needing for this project and then I'll cut it down to size .
After measuring what I need , I'm gonna be joining the pieces together for the table .
I made two of this and then I use the frame to measure the distance in between , for it to fit just right .
And I'll be using this piece of wood and cutting it to size .
And I've been making several pieces of the cuts and attaching these pieces to give me the actual space that I need in the middle for the table .
I'll be using a strong adhesive and a staple gun to keep those pieces in place .
Yeah .
When I was done , I positioned what I just made at the back of the sofa where I want this to be and the size looks OK .
So what I did was to take it out and spray painted silver .
I left some parts of it because I will be covering those parts with mirrors .
But before attaching the mirrors , I'm gonna be attaching the frames first with a strong adhesive and a hot glue gun .
The third frame is too high .
So I'm gonna cut it down to size before attaching it .
I'll repeat the same thing for the other side before gluing on the mirrors to the wood .
The mirrors I'm using are leftover pieces from another project .
So at the top here , I didn't get anything that's long enough .
So because of that , I'll move this to the middle and get smaller pieces for the two sides that are open .
I've just joined the extra pieces .
Now you can see that the plates are still show here at the back .
So I'm gonna be spray painting them silver to make them look uniform .
Here are some extra little mirror pieces that I'll be adding on the inside of the table .
These extra frames that I have will be placed at the top .
I'll be attaching them with a strong adhesive and a hot glue gun .
I'll be using diamond wraps to cover up the wood that's at the bottom .
Now to make this a complete table that's functional .
I got glass from those , cut it down to size and I placed it on top of what I just made .
Now , I can see the design of the frames underneath the glass , which was the whole idea of this design in the first place and I love the way it looks .
